Postcode SW8 4JQ is located in a major urban area, within the Shaftesbury & Queenstown ward of Wandsworth in the London region, and forms part of the Queenstown Road & Patmore area. It has high de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 96.0 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. The average income of residents in Queenstown Road & Patmore is £62,100 per year. The nearest station is Wandsworth Road located about 0.3 miles away. There are 17 primary and 2 secondary schools in the area. There are 6 parks nearby, closest medium park is Larkhall Park.

Property prices in Shaftesbury & Queenstown

Based on 199 recent sales, the median property price is £645,000 in Shaftesbury & Queenstown area, with individual transactions ranging from £208,750 up to £1,400,000.
